The best advice I can give you, as a videographer, and constantly learning myself, is to find mentorship within the top sellers here and other sites within the industry. Although you can find inspiration and a wealth of information about Filmmakers all over the web, stock has emerged as a true, viable industry, and what makes a stock shooter successful is an art of it's own. Each agency has blogs that have matured into very valuable resources for those of us who seek to succeed at stock. As someone who is probably in a similar position as you, I can only say to subscribe to the blogs. There are also some Facebook Groups that are good resources for furthering your education, and providing inspiration. By looking at your portfolio, you have a great sense of composition and framing, and a good understanding of light. All I can suggest is to broaden your subject matter, and work more towards Concept. What is the message that the clip conveys?
Also, stay in tune with what is in-demand. The market is constantly changing and evolving. Also, pay attention to TV commercials/shows/films, and take notice of what visual-content has the strongest impact on you emotionally. Then seek to re-create that feeling, message and look in your footage. I hope this helps, and Good Luck in your endeavors.
